GOOD A.M. TO YOU MOST HONORABLE CHAIR, ALL, FROM THE MISSISSIPPI GULF COAST, USA, BRUISED BUT NOT BROKEN!!!! WELL, BENT A LOT BUT NOT BROKEN!!!!

The kids took me on a tour yesterday from Waveland, Bay St. Louis to Ocean Springs, my first drive by. Never in my wildest dreams did I think there was so much destruction done by the hurricane. from the beach drive inland for several blocks is nothing, no houses, ruined trees. piled up cars, trucks, boats, unbelievable. The clean up has mostly been completed but the bigger buildings are being torn down as we speak. Never in my life have I seen so much and so powerful a hurricane can be.

Now, the problem. Insurance companies, not paying off the claims, fighting them, blaming it on water, with State Farm catching most of the heat. The agencies (all of them) who have sold the insurance has told folks that they did NOT need flood insurance if the elevation was so and so, well, now I guess they are saying 'ahhhh, I was only kidding'. It is bad and here is the clincher, insurance in certain areas has gone up 95% with some hitting 100%. Needless to say there are some big law suits going on and the guy who brought the tobacco, David Sruggs is taking the companies on and by the way, he is Sen. Trent Lott's brother in law. Bad, bad, bad situation down here.

Contractors... Many have closed up and have gone home, some out of business, everything being held up for the constructjon because no one could come up with a mandated flood plain. They have, the INTERNATION flood plain. But....the boom is getting ready to start, Lowe's and Home Depot and even 84 Lumber are building new stores like mad. Already there has been 37,000 building permits applied for but nothing has been done because no one knew the height of the flood plain and this number is a drop in the bucket for what is to come.

The Casinos are coming back quickly with most opening by Sept, at least they are shooting for. You should see the plans for Condo's, unbelievable. One has 389 units, others in the 200 unit places and a whole bunch of 100 unit ones.

Traffic...Don't go anywhere between 7 A.M. to 9 A.M and 3 to 6 P.M. you get in grid lock here is our little part or the world.

Here is a good one for you, McDonald only recently started selling CHEESE BURGERS which we all know is a piece of cheese on the meat. They, along with others fast food joints are giving sign up bonuses, paying 8, 9 dollars an hour and they can't find folks to work. Yep, lots of Spanish speaking folks over the grill and I bet if you went into one and yelled IRS the place would have to close.
They tell one joke that one of the men went to the Alamo to fight 'way back when' said 'wonder why all those roofers are out there'. BUT, the work is getting done, too many citizens are living off the governments, that is the honest truth. Facts are facts, that is just he way it is.

FEMA slowly but surely is getting their act together, well, kinda. Sure are a lot of folks that have FEMA trailers and no one living in the, can't get them to pick them up when they are vacant. BIG abuse with the folks getting stuff that are not qualified and talk openly about it, bragging like getting a trophy deer. This is one area that really needs cleaning up, get things together.
